Say you have $7 in your pocket, and you’d like to turn it into $8. You can afford to lose the first three bets in a row of $1, $2 and $4. It’s not very likely that you will lose three in a row, though, because the probability is only one in eight. So one eighth (or 12.5 percent) of the time you’ll lose all $7, and the remaining seven eighths of the time you’ll gain $1. These outcomes cancel each other out: ? 1 ?8 ? $7 + 7 ?8 ? $1 = $0.
